Recreation Yard & Industries: Alcatraz Outdoors

What happened in Alcatraz's yard and industries building, and the views that reminded inmates of the city.

The Yard is where the skyline taunted and comforted — wind, sun, and the city just out of reach.

Yard Catwalk

Yard Layout & Flow

  • Open court: ball games, walking loops, and social pockets.
  • Perimeter lookouts: controlled movement and constant oversight.
  • Vantage lines: peek over walls to the Golden Gate and skyline.

Games, Rules, Rhythm

Activity Notes
Baseball/Softball Limited equipment; wind changes everything
Handball Common on calm days
Walking the loop Social currency and routine

Industries Building: Work as Structure

In the Industries Building, work meant routine: laundry, metal, and model industries. Output changed by era, but the purpose didn’t — occupy hands, order time.

Rusted Bars

Shop Typical Tasks Why It Mattered
Laundry Sorting, washing, mending Scale and repetition, internal economy
Metal Simple fabrication Skill development under watch
Model/Light Assembly tasks Quiet focus, predictable quotas

Weather & Wind Smarts

  • Mornings can be fog‑chilled; afternoons can sting with wind.
  • Layers, hat with brim, and a strap for your camera/phone.
  • Audio tour pauses naturally here — let yourself linger.

Photo Spots

  • Corner near the catwalk for skyline + walls.
  • Low perspective at fence lines for dramatic leading lines.
  • Golden hour warms the concrete; night tours add mood.

Tip: The day tour often routes you here after the Cellhouse; pace yourself and soak the view.
